3) Unlikely that NZ traveller en route to S Korea was infected with Covid19 during transit.

"Our initial investigations found that it is unlikely that the individual was infected during transit in Changi Airport as that would mean an incubation period of fewer than 24 hours.

"According to the World Health Organization, the average incubation period for COVID-19 infection is five to six days, with a maximum of up to 14 days."
